Obergrafeter wrote:If your plane is colored with paint as opposed to Dope you will probably get more cracking and crows feet than the doped one. I just would never put paint on a fabric airplane, but that is just me. I have been told that the new "modern" paints flex enough not to be a problem, but if you want original go back to dope. The color variations in the silver plane shown, show the difference in using dope on fabric, and paint on the metal parts. I like these variations as that is how the original planes were. I am sure with modern coating these variations can be omitted.
